urllib2 does not exist in Python 3, and its methods have been moved into
urllib.request. Use future library to create aliases that work across
both 2 and 3.

The rt-app workload parses the rt-app JSON file in order to override
some options (specifically duration). Previously, if the JSON was
syntactically incorrect, an uninformative ValueError was raised. Now
we raise a ConfigError with appropriate message prompting the user to
fix the file.

We remove the requirement for rt-app to run on a rooted device as this
does not appear to be required. We make sure that we run the workload
from a directory where we have write permissions by first changing the
directory before executing the workload (in_directory argument of
invoke).
In the case that the device is rooted, we run rt-app as
root. Otherwise, we simply run the workload.
By default rt-app writes to stderr, not to stdout. Therefore, if we
only sample the stdout, we get no output from the workload itself.
With this change, we redirect stderr to stdout to allow us to get the
workload output.
Set target_binary as a class, rather than instance, attribute. This
happens only only once per run, and setting it as instance attribute the
first time, makes it unavailable for subsequent instances of the same
workload.
Always prepend the format for the file into the downloaded filepath to
ensure matching is correctly performed. Previously the ogg file did not
specify this causing it to be re-downloaded for each run.

Remove wa.framework.plugin.Artifact and associated references. The name
of the class clashes with the class from output and can potentially
cause confusion.
The original intention for this was to be an "expected artifact
descriptor" of sorts that plugins can specify for validation purposes,
but that functionality was never implemented. Given that the framework
has undergone significant changes since this was implemented, it's not
clear that this is the best way to go about the original goal.
Therefore remove this for now.
